Output 93d5854fd4acafe8f1330f59c77948bba7d24f45e60b0170b35dcb4d41900bb3:6

value
136284753
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fe8e6d756aefa0e51e4221b4e86e064073ba0838 OP_EQUAL
address
3QtzBJvsg99gmC7LRQ3JUjAy8ivMvcqt4h
transaction
93d5854fd4acafe8f1330f59c77948bba7d24f45e60b0170b35dcb4d41900bb3
spent
true